NERD's line of orange hypos is pretty good to work with imo, and a lot of the hypos out there are either from their line, or lines that are compatible (though there are a few exceptions, like Graziani's G1 hypos).

The babies will be the brightest. They lighten up as they age. Here is a picture of my breeder male:
